基于JSP的毕业设计管理系统的设计与实现的研究目的是设计并实现一个毕业设计管理系统,该系统具有较强的用户友好性和实用性。该系统旨在帮助学生管理和跟踪他们的毕业设计,包括任务、进度和结果的跟踪。
该系统将提供以下功能:
1. 用户注册和登录:学生可以注册个人账号并登录系统,以便开始使用系统。
2. 任务管理:学生可以添加、编辑和删除任务,包括任务的名称、描述、截止日期和状态。
3. 进度跟踪:学生可以查看任务的进度和完成情况,并更新任务的完成情况。
4. 结果管理:学生可以查看任务的结果,包括结果的名称、描述和是否已完成。
5. 用户权限管理:管理员可以添加、编辑和删除用户,并设置用户的权限。
6. 系统设置:系统管理员可以设置系统的相关设置,包括数据库连接、用户密码策略等。
该系统将使用JSP技术来实现,JSP技术可以轻松地生成动态页面和交互式用户界面。利用JSP技术,可以轻松地实现动态效果和交互式用户界面,提高系统的用户友好性。
该系统还将使用MySQL数据库存储数据,MySQL是一种流行的关系型数据库管理系统,可以有效地存储结构化数据。利用MySQL数据库,可以轻松地实现数据的安全性和可靠性。
该系统的实现将大大提高学生的毕业设计管理效率,促进学生独立思考和创新能力。
基于JSP的毕业设计管理系统的设计与实现的研究目的在于提供一个方便、高效、实用的毕业设计管理系统,帮助学生更好地管理和跟踪他们的毕业设计任务、进度和结果。
随着互联网技术的不断发展,网上教育和信息交流已经成为一种常见的现象。在这样的背景下,毕业设计管理系统已经成为一种重要的工具,能够有效地帮助学生进行毕业设计的管理。
基于JSP的毕业设计管理系统的设计与实现,可以将JSP技术与数据库技术相结合,提供一个用户友好的界面和高效的数据管理能力。这种管理系统可以使得学生更方便地管理和跟踪他们的毕业设计任务,包括任务名称、描述、截止日期、状态、进度、结果等,提高学生的毕业设计管理效率。
此外,基于JSP的毕业设计管理系统的设计与实现,还可以提供一种可靠的数据管理方式。采用MySQL数据库存储数据,可以使得数据更加安全、稳定、可靠。通过数据权限管理功能,可以使得不同用户对于数据的访问权限更加灵活、控制更加精确,提高数据的安全性。
基于JSP的毕业设计管理系统的设计与实现,还需要考虑系统的用户体验。系统应该采用简洁、直观的界面,使得用户可以快速、方便地找到他们需要的信息。此外,系统应该提供一些实用的功能,比如打印当前页面的功能,方便学生打印毕业设计的排版情况。
基于JSP的毕业设计管理系统的设计与实现,是一个实用、高效、易用的工具。可以帮助学生更好地管理和跟踪他们的毕业设计任务,提高学生的毕业设计管理效率,促进学生独立思考和创新能力。
基于JSP的毕业设计管理系统的研究现状分析:
基于JSP的毕业设计管理系统是一种利用JSP技术实现的数据库管理系统,其目的是提供一种方便、高效、实用的毕业设计管理系统。目前,国内外已经有很多类似的系统被广泛应用于毕业设计管理中,并且研究重点主要包括系统设计、系统实现、系统测试和系统应用等方面。
在国外,基于JSP的毕业设计管理系统的研究重点主要包括:系统设计、系统实现、系统测试和系统应用等方面。其中,系统设计研究重点包括系统架构、模块划分、数据库设计等方面;系统实现研究重点包括JSP技术的使用、JSP框架的选择、数据库的使用等方面;系统测试研究重点包括测试用例的设计、测试环境的搭建、测试结果的分析和评估等方面;系统应用研究重点包括毕业设计的流程、毕业设计的成果等方面。
在国内,基于JSP的毕业设计管理系统的研究重点主要包括:系统设计、系统实现、系统测试和系统应用等方面。其中,系统设计研究重点包括系统架构、模块划分、数据库设计等方面;系统实现研究重点包括JSP技术的使用、JSP框架的选择、数据库的使用等方面;系统测试研究重点包括测试用例的设计、测试环境的搭建、测试结果的分析和评估等方面;系统应用研究重点包括毕业设计的流程、毕业设计的成果等方面。
基于JSP的毕业设计管理系统的研究重点主要包括系统设计、系统实现、系统测试和系统应用等方面。其中,系统设计研究重点包括系统架构、模块划分、数据库设计等方面;系统实现研究重点包括JSP技术的使用、JSP框架的选择、数据库的使用等方面;系统测试研究重点包括测试用例的设计、测试环境的搭建、测试结果的分析和评估等方面;系统应用研究重点包括毕业设计的流程、毕业设计的成果等方面。
基于JSP的毕业设计管理系统相对于其他系统,具有以下几个创新点:
1. 提供了一种方便、高效、实用的毕业设计管理系统,可以满足学生对管理系统的需求。
2. 利用JSP技术实现了动态页面和交互式用户界面,使得系统更加易用和灵活。
3. 采用MySQL数据库存储数据,实现了数据的安全性和可靠性。
4. 提供了一些实用的功能,如打印当前页面的功能,方便学生打印毕业设计的排版情况。
5. 系统设计采用模块化、组件化的方式,便于维护和升级。
6. 用户界面采用简洁、直观的设计,使得用户可以快速、方便地找到他们需要的信息。
基于JSP的毕业设计管理系统在功能、易用性、数据安全和可靠性等方面都具有创新点,为学生提供了一种高效、方便、实用的毕业设计管理系统。
基于JSP的毕业设计管理系统具有经济可行性、社会可行性和技术可行性。
1. 经济可行性:
基于JSP的毕业设计管理系统是利用JSP技术实现的数据库管理系统,利用MySQL数据库存储数据,实现了数据的安全性和可靠性。JSP技术可以轻松地生成动态页面和交互式用户界面,使得系统更加易用和灵活。因此,基于JSP的毕业设计管理系统具有较好的经济可行性,可以节约人力和物力成本,提高毕业设计的效率。
2. 社会可行性:
基于JSP的毕业设计管理系统是为学生提供毕业设计管理系统的工具,可以帮助学生更好地管理和跟踪他们的毕业设计任务、进度和结果。因此,基于JSP的毕业设计管理系统具有较高的社会可行性,可以为学生提供更好的毕业设计管理服务。
3. 技术可行性:
基于JSP的毕业设计管理系统采用JSP技术实现动态页面和交互式用户界面,使得系统更加易用和灵活。JSP技术可以生成动态页面,使得用户可以轻松地查看和操作数据。此外,JSP技术还具有跨平台、跨浏览器等特点,使得系统可以在不同的操作系统和浏览器上运行。因此,基于JSP的毕业设计管理系统具有较好的技术可行性,可以满足毕业设计管理的需求。
基于JSP的毕业设计管理系统,根据需求分析,具有以下功能:
1. 用户注册和登录:
用户可以在系统中注册个人账号并登录系统,以便开始使用系统。
2. 任务管理:
学生可以添加、编辑和删除任务,包括任务的名称、描述、截止日期和状态。
3. 进度跟踪:
学生可以查看任务的进度和完成情况,并更新任务的完成情况。
4. 结果管理:
学生可以查看任务的结果,包括结果的名称、描述和是否已完成。
5. 用户权限管理:
管理员可以添加、编辑和删除用户,并设置用户的权限。
6. 系统设置:
系统管理员可以设置系统的相关设置,包括数据库连接、用户密码策略等。
7. 查询和导出:
用户可以查询和导出数据的报表,包括任务的名称、描述、截止日期、状态、进度、结果等。
8. 打印:
用户可以打印毕业设计的排版情况,包括任务的名称、描述、截止日期、状态、进度、结果等。
根据基于JSP的毕业设计管理系统的需求分析,下面是基于JSP系统设计的数据库结构设计:
1. 用户表(user)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 用户ID |
| username | varchar(50) | 50 | 用户名 |
| password | varchar(50) | 50 | 密码 |
| email | varchar(50) | 50 | 邮箱 |
| status | varchar(20) | 20 | 用户状态 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|
2. 任务表(task)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 任务ID |
| name | varchar(50) | 50 | 任务名称 |
| description | text | 200 | 任务描述 |
| status | varchar(20) | 20 | 任务状态 |
| due_date | datetime | 2 | 截止日期 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|
3. 结果表(result)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 结果ID |
| name | varchar(50) | 50 | 结果名称 |
| description | text | 200 | 结果描述 |
| status | varchar(20) | 20 | 结果状态 |
| exam_date | datetime | 2 | 考试日期 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|
4. 用户表(user)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 用户ID |
| username | varchar(50) | 50 | 用户名 |
| password | varchar(50) | 50 | 密码 |
| email | varchar(50) | 50 | 邮箱 |
| status | varchar(20) | 20 | 用户状态 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|
5. 任务表(task)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 任务ID |
| name | varchar(50) | 50 | 任务名称 |
| description | text | 200 | 任务描述 |
| status | varchar(20) | 20 | 任务状态 |
| due_date | datetime | 2 | 截止日期 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|
6. 结果表(result)
| 字段名 | 类型 | 大小 | 说明 |
| | | | |
| id | int | 11 | 结果ID |
| name | varchar(50) | 50 | 结果名称 |
| description | text | 200 | 结果描述 |
| status | varchar(20) | 20 | 结果状态 |
| exam_date | datetime | 2 | 考试日期 |
| created | datetime | 2 | 创建时间 |
| updated | datetime | 2 | 修改时间 |